About

Nerf Miner refers to a series of memes in the Clash Royale community about the Miner troop being overpowered and needing to be nerfed or balanced by reducing aspects of its power. The phrase "nerf miner" became frequently used in both authentic pleas to nerf the miner unit and ironic shitposts within the community over the years, often as a way to mock people who support Miner nerfing by those who find the troop balanced or as a joke that the miner has been nerfed too much. The Miner has been nerfed numerous times since being added to the game. The phrase gained popularity on TikTok in early 2022 as a spam comment, attached to unrelated videos on heavy topics such as cancer and suicide for comedic effect. That year the phrase "Remove Miner" also became popular.

Origin

On May 3rd, 2016, the Miner troop card was added to Clash Royale.[1] The Miner is the only troop that can be placed anywhere on the field when summoned, making it useful for surprise attacks on the enemy's towers. Shortly after the troop's addition, users of the /r/ClashRoyale[2][3] subreddit started posting suggesting Miner is overpowered, requesting SuperCell (the game's developer) nerf the troop, with one post on July 7th, 2016 titled, "Please for the love of all things good, nerf Miner. Nerf, nerf, nerf, Miner," gaining over 70 upvotes and 180 comments in five years, many agreeing.

Balance History

On May 18th, 2016, SuperCell boosted Miner, giving the troop more hitpoints. On July 4th, 2016, SuperCell accidentally decreased Miner's deploy time, which was corrected in August, as well as decreasing his hitpoints back to their original value. On July 1st, 2019, SuperCell decreased the Miner's range. On March 2nd, 2020, SuperCell decrease the Miner's Crown Tower damage, further reducing it by 5% in August.

While some in the community still believe the Miner needs to be nerfed, others believe it's been nerfed too much, taking the Miner from a good card to a bad card.[8] This disagreement largely seems to fuel the meme.

Spread

On August 1st, 2020, YouTuber[4] B-rad posted a video complaining about the 5% nerf to the Miner's Crown Tower damage, saying the change isn't a big enough nerf, gaining over 469,000 views in roughly two years (shown below).



In late 2021 the meme spread to TikTok as TikTokers made largely ironic videos highlighting reasons to nerf the Miner, as well as generally commenting "nerf miner" on unrelated videos as a form of trolling, as if attempting to spread the word. On December 5th, 2021, TikToker @_matt_cr posted a meme about the need to nerf the Miner, gaining over 1.6 million views in two months (shown below).

On January 16th, 2022, YouTuber Kull Royale posted a Mr. Incredible Becoming Uncanny meme highlighting the strength of the Miner, gaining over 788,000 views in just under a month (shown below).



On January 22nd, TikToker[6] @bobaslap posted a video showing the phrase "nerf miner" commented on a completely unrelated video where a girl discusses her trauma, gaining over 1.5 million views in three weeks (shown below).

As the meme became more popular, some started to grow tired of it. On January 29th, Redditor qhnr posted an image of the Miner to /r/ClashRoyale,[5] writing, "Unpopular opinion: The 'Nerf Miner' meme isn’t funny," gaining over 4,100 upvotes and 22 awards in just under two weeks. On February 2nd, TikToker @builtbygamers posted an explanation of the meme, gaining over 700,000 views in a week (shown below, left). On February 4th, TikToker[7] @nerf_miner767 posted a video showing a comment of "nerf miner" on a video celebrating a girl beating cancer, gaining over 1.1 million views in five days (shown below, right).

Remove Miner

On March 23rd, 2022, the Clash Royale Twitter[9] page posted a video where they show off a number of "nerf miner" spam comments and then show the troop being killed in one hit multiple times, joking that they nerfed it to the point where it's essentially useless, gaining over 38,000 likes in a day (shown below).

Following the post, TikTokers began spam commenting "remove Miner" instead of "nerf Miner," ironically suggesting the troop should be removed from Clash Royale altogether. TikTokers began posting videos showcasing the spam comments as well as calling them out for being annoying along with the Anyway, Here's The Recipe For Brownies spam comments dominating the platform at the time (examples shown below, left and right).[10][11]
